CNC Machine with Stepper Motor, Servo Motor, and Arduino HD
Tugas Mata Kuliah Sistem Mikroprosesor EL3014 Anggota kelompok : M Isnain Hartanto M Nibrosul Umam Bagus Prabangkoro Cara Kerja Sistem : Sistem CNC ini menggunakan dua buah motor stepper untuk mengendalikan posisi XY dari kanvas yang akan dicetak. Alat ini dikendalikan menggunakan microcontroller Arduino Nano. Arduino nano ini mendapat suply daya dari adapter 12V. Kemudian arduino ini mengirimkan data ke Stepper motor driver, kemudian motor driver ini akan meneruskan sinyal dari arduino dan menguatkan arusnya. Alat dan bahan yang dibutuhkan: -Power Supply 12V -LM2597 (Voltage Regulator) -Arduino Nano (ATMEGA328p) -SN754410 (Stepper Motor Driver) -Servo Motor 3.7g -PCB Print -Komponen Solder Program Terminal Arduino akan menerima inputan berupa bentuk dan ukuran. Kemudian program akan menerjemahkan input yang diberi user, dan menggerakkan papan kanvas sesuai dengan bentuk yang diinginkan. Untuk menulis sendiri, pena harus diletakkan tepat pada permukaan kanvas. Untuk melakukan mekanisme ini, program akan menggerakkan motor servo dari atas menuju kebawah. Pergerakan motor stepper X Y ini membutuhkan input dimensi dalam (mm) yang kemudian diterjemahkan oleh program menjadi step. Kemudian program arduino ini merencanakan pergerakan yang akan dilakukan berserta timing yang tepat.